Life Systems & Biodiversity

Life on Earth exists in an extraordinary variety of forms, from microscopic organisms to complex plants and animals. The Life Systems & Biodiversity section explores how living systems function, grow, adapt, and interact with one another and their environments. It introduces key biological concepts such as cells, genetics, evolution, ecosystems, and ecological balance in a way that is engaging and easy to understand. Young readers will discover how organisms depend on each other through food chains and ecosystems, and how biodiversity supports the stability and health of our planet. This section also examines how species adapt to changing environments and how evolution shapes life over time. In addition, it highlights the impact of human activities on biodiversity, including habitat loss, climate change, and conservation challenges. It fosters a sense of responsibility toward protecting living systems and promotes awareness of the importance of conserving biodiversity for future generations.
